How It Works

Frequently Asked Questions

Nope! Hack Pack robots will work right out of the box. Here’s the inside scoop...if you can put together a lego set, you can definitely build these robots and we provide all the materials required.

But get this: Hack Pack can be completely leveled up by hacking the main computer controller, unlocking plenty of challenges and fun for anyone, from those new to coding to master hackers.

CrunchLabs Hack Pack robots are designed for teens 14+ and adults. We test every product with third-party testing agencies to ensure the products comply with US and EU safety standards for teens ages 14-years and older. Parents and guardians can gauge the appropriateness for their kids, but we have worked hard to ensure that they’re a blast for the intended age range.

It depends! We try to make each build 60 to 90 minutes on average for a 14+ year old. But if your teen has homework to do, or there’s a pesky, curious sibling, or they just need to clear their head by running around in circles, they can always come back later to finish.

Our Hack Pack boxes are designed for one user, so we recommend a subscription for each kid. Besides, how are you supposed to defend your candy stash without a password protected Label Maker?

    To be honest, Hack Pack seems to just coming out of its beta phase (the website says the subscription is currently for early adopters), but things are definitely constantly being worked on to make it better. Since replacement parts if it doesn't work are completely free, it's basically guaranteed to work eventually, in the rare case that it doesn't work for you right away. It's been fun talking with people on the Discord and helping people find what is causing their issues =P

    To the other low reviews about loose connections, since they remodeled the breadboard version this should be muuuch less frequent of an issue - if it's an issue for you and you request a replacement, they'll send the new version. To the one review about the domino bot not turning on, this happens when you accidentally connect some of the red and black wires backwards (which lets the power flow straight back into the battery without powering the arduino, this is called short-circuiting).
